Cool Ranch Chicken Tenders

Cool Ranch Chicken Tenders

Crispy, flavorful Cool Ranch Chicken Tenders coated in crushed Cool Ranch Doritos for a bold, cheesy, and zesty twist on classic tenders. Perfect for baking, frying, or air frying, these tenders are easy to make and pair well with dips like ranch, spicy mayo, or cheese sauce.

  • Total Time: 30 minutes
  • Yield: 4 servings 1x

Ingredients

Scale
  • 2 boneless, skinless chicken breasts (cut into strips)
  • 4 ounces Cool Ranch Doritos (crushed into fine crumbs)
  • ⅔ cup fine breadcrumbs
  • ⅓ cup grated parmesan cheese
  • 2 large eggs (whisked)
  • ½ cup all-purpose flour
  • ½ teaspoon garlic powder
  • ½ teaspoon onion powder
  • ½ teaspoon salt
  • ¼ teaspoon black pepper
  • 3 tablespoons extra virgin olive oil (for baking or air frying)

Optional:

  • ½ teaspoon cayenne pepper (for a spicy kick)
  • ½ teaspoon smoked paprika (adds smokiness)
  • Shredded cheddar cheese (for extra cheesiness)

Instructions

  • Preheat oven to 425°F (218°C) (if baking).
  • Prepare the breading:
    • Crush Cool Ranch Doritos using a food processor or a ziplock bag and rolling pin.
    • Mix crushed chips with breadcrumbs and parmesan cheese in a bowl.
  • Set up a breading station:
    • Bowl 1: Flour
    • Bowl 2: Whisked eggs
    • Bowl 3: Dorito-breadcrumb mixture
  • Bread the chicken strips:
    • Dredge in flour, then dip in egg, then coat in the Dorito mixture.
  • Cooking Options:
    • Baking: Place on a lined baking sheet, drizzle with olive oil, and bake for 18-22 minutes, flipping halfway.
    • Air Frying: Cook at 400°F (204°C) for 10-12 minutes, shaking halfway.
    • Deep Frying: Heat oil to 350°F (177°C) and fry tenders for 2-3 minutes per side until golden.
  • Serve immediately with your favorite dip like ranch, spicy mayo, or cheese sauce.

Notes

  • For extra crispiness, use a wire rack when baking.
  • Can be made gluten-free by using gluten-free flour and breadcrumbs.
  • Best when served fresh, but leftovers can be stored and reheated in an air fryer or oven to maintain crispiness.
